The Metro Mass Transit Limited (MMT), one of Ghana’s state-owned transport companies, has scaled down its services from 350 nationwide routes to just 80, leaving several communities unserved as it struggles to survive. The Junior Doctors’ Association of Ghana (JDA-GH) has announced a nationwide withdrawal of services starting Tuesday, October 7, 2025. In a press release issued on Thursday, the Association explained that over 200 junior doctors have been working for 10 to 14 months without pay.
